Abdullah bin Zayd reported,

When the Messenger of Allah ﷺ conquered Hunayn, he distributed the spoils, giving generously to those whose hearts were to be reconciled. Word reached him that the Ansar wished they had received what others had received. So the Messenger of Allah ﷺ stood and addressed them. He praised Allah and extolled Him, then said, "Company of Ansar, did I not find you astray and Allah guided you through me, poor and Allah enriched you through me, and divided and Allah united you through me?"They kept saying, "Allah and His Messenger have shown the greatest favor."He said, "Will you not answer me?"They replied, "Allah and His Messenger have shown the greatest favor."He said, "If you wished, you could say such and such, and the matter is such and such," mentioning several things which Amr claimed he could not remember.Then he said, "Are you not pleased that the people should depart with sheep and camels while you depart with the Messenger of Allah to your dwellings? The Ansar are the inner garment and the people are the outer garment. Were it not for the Hijrah, I would be a man of the Ansar. If the people took one valley or mountain pass and the Ansar took another, I would take the valley and pass of the Ansar. After me you will encounter favoritism shown to others, so be patient until you meet me at the Pool."

Muslim 2446

Sahih
